What is the title of a state chief legal officer?

What is the title of a state chief legal officer?

attorney general, the chief law officer of a state or nation and the legal adviser to the chief executive.

What is the title of the state’s chief legal officer quizlet?

The state attorney general in each of the 50 U.S. states and territories is the chief legal advisor to the state government and the state’s chief law enforcement officer.

Who is the chief legal officer of the state of Illinois *?

The Attorney General
The Attorney General is the state’s chief legal officer and is responsible for protecting the public interest of the state and its people.

Who is the chief executive of the United States?

the president
The chief executive of the United States is the president, who together with the vice-president is elected to a four year term. As a result of a 1951 constitutional amendment, a president may be elected to only two terms. The president’s powers are formidable but not unlimited.
